Extended Power Conditions (EPC) Feature
The Extended Power Conditions feature set provides a host with additional methods to control the power condition of
a device.
Subcommand code 4Ah enables, disables, and configures the use of the Extended Power Conditions feature set. If
the EPC feature set is not supported, then the device return command aborted Table 73 describes the EPC
subcommands and Table 74 describes the power condition IDs.

9.19.1
Power Conditions
i
dle_a,
i
dle_b and idle_c are power conditions within the PM1:Idle power management state. standby_y and
standby_z are power conditions within the PM2:Standby power management state. Please refer to ACS -
2 “3.1
Definitions and abbreviations” about PM1:Idle and PM2:Standby. The power conditions are ordered from highest
power consumption (i.e., shortest recovery time) to lowest power consumption (i.e., longest recovery time) as
follows:
idle_a power >= idle_b power >= idle_c power >= standby_y power >= standby_z power
Each of these power conditions has a set of current, saved and default settings. Default settings are not modifiable.
Default and saved settings persist across power cycles. The current settings do not persist across power cycles.
